Ready for my rock!

Well everything's ready for rock tomorrow. Tank's done, salinity's set (for now - we'll see if it shifts overnight), skimmer's running the best it can with no bioload (that Xtreme is a beast dry - can't wait to see what it pulls out), aragonite is washed and in the tank (that alone almost made me wish I'd stuck with my plan of a discus tank). Temp is sold at 79, pH is hanging at 8 and ORP is steadily climbing. (started at 105)

I've got a bunch of empty buckets and a Brute full of saltwater heated and mixing in the garage for the ole' dip-and-rinse. I'll just have to remember to switch on the heater in the garage so it'll be nice and toasty. Oh - and I suppose I should have camera charged too.

By my math, the rock should already be in Oshkosh righ tnow - it'll be waiting for me at the UPS office tomorrow morning, so I'll be waiting there when they open at 8:30. If anyone wants to join me for all the McGriddles you can eat and some aquascaping, lemme know.

Sometime tomorrow my tanks for QT and ATO come in. QT is a 29 (already have a stand) and ATO is a 10hex (that's all that'll fit in the stand).
